In the world of B2B sales, time is the most valuable capital. Prolonged sales cycles both increase costs and create the risk of competitor firms stepping in. From the first contact to the signing of the contract, many factors such as approval processes, proposal revisions, meeting organizations, and lack of information can slow down the process.
Teams that cannot provide fast and accurate information flow struggle to keep the customer's interest alive. The way to shorten the sales cycle is to increase operational speed and make the fastest response to the customer at every stage.
